First sacrificed people: women
Turkey’s withdrawal from the Istanbul Convention by a Presidential decree sparked outrages. The articles of the convention on the protection and restraining orders are very important to protect women from abusive persons. The number of killed women despite all protection and restraining orders has been increasing especially after Turkey’s withdrawal decision. Women have been killed despite restraining orders. Women, who demand to be protected, have been left alone against violence and sacrificed in this way. The state, which withdrew from the Istanbul Convention, has announced the number of femicides saying women lost their lives instead of “women were killed”. Femicides, suspicious women deaths never become an important issue for the government. In our article series, we write the stories of killed women despite restraining orders and women, who had to kill to not be killed.

Politics / Male, Judiciary / Male, Perpetrator / Male: 6. 759 women killed in Turkey in 18 years -1
At least 6.759 women were killed in the AKP's 18 years. The number of femicides increases day by day. However, no step has been taken to stop femicides. Protections orders only remain on documents. No effective investigations have been carried out while the suspicious deaths of women have been increased. Moreover, Turkey withdrew from the Istanbul Convention protecting women. The ruling party causes women to become the targets with its policies. There is the systematic killing of women in Turkey and it is gendercide! In this article file, we draw attention to femicides in Turkey and male violence, particularly in Kurdish cities. In the first article, we summarize what happened in Turkey. In the second and third articles, we try to explain the dimension of violations of the right to life for women in cities such as Diyarbakır, Mardin and Batman.
